Spell Bee Word: governance

Basic Details

Word: Governance

Part of Speech: Noun

Meaning: The way that organisations or countries are managed and controlled.

Synonyms: Management, administration, leadership

Antonyms: Anarchy, chaos, disorder

Idioms and Phrases

  1. Good governance: A term used to describe how well an organisation or government operates in the best interest of its people. Example: "The new policies introduced by the leader promote good governance to ensure everyone's voice is heard."
  2. Governance by consensus: Making decisions based on agreement among all members involved. Example: "The committee used governance by consensus to choose the best plan for community development."

Usage Examples

Example 1: Effective governance is essential for the success of any organisation, ensuring all members work towards the same goals.

Example 2: The local council is responsible for the governance of the city's services, such as waste collection and public parks.

Example 3: Good governance can lead to increased trust in leaders and a more engaged community.
